What other guides won’t tell you about how to evolve portfolio management approaches and the technology to get there
PMOs have long been a mighty oak, standing firm to ensure projects are delivered on time and on budget. This rigidity is becoming a liability. Gartner predicts that by 2025, 75 percent of all PMO value measures will be based on strategic business value, rather than on project execution efficiency.
Today, PMOs are guiding organizations successfully through the development of innovative products and services, digital and Agile transformations, constant disruptive events, changes in priorities, shifting customer demands, and more.
This more strategic role requires becoming more dynamic and flexible – bending like the willow in the wind to address new challenges and support all the ways organizations and teams are approaching work today. This is limited with traditional PPM approaches and tools.
To perform at this level, amidst the complexity and uncertainty in business today, PMOs need adaptive solutions.
